  • Patent number: 4685748
    Abstract: The invention provides a system and method for making the braking action more sensitive to pilot control, to provide a smooth stopping response to foot pedal movement by the pilot. A port control member (48) of a first stage metering valve (44) is mechanically connected to a pilot operated foot pedal (50). A pilot applied force on the foot pedal (50) moves the member (48) in a direction causing flow through the valve (44) from a supply pressure to a control pressure chamber in a second stage metering valve (46) to produce a force on a second port control member (76), for moving it in response to foot pedal (50) movement, to meter flow and pressure through the second stage metering valve (46), from a supply pressure to the brake applying device of an aircraft wheel. The output pressure of the first stage metering valve is used as a feedback pressure to move the first stage port control member (48) into a null position in opposition to the foot pedal force.

  • Patent number: 4640475
    Abstract: A port control member (24) of a metering valve (10) is mechanically connected to a pilot operated foot pedal (38). Foot pedal (38) movement of this member (24) meters fluid pressure to a second electrically controlled metering valve (108, 110, 112). Pressure from the second metering valve (108, 110, 112) is delivered to one end of a port control member (126) of a third metering valve (126, 136, 138, 140). The third metering valve (126, 136, 138, 140) meters pressure and flow from a supply pressure to wheel brakes (50). Feedback pressure from the brakes (142) is applied to the port control member (126) in opposition to the command pressure (124). The command pressure (108, 110, 112) is fed back to act on the port control member (24) of the first stage valve (10) in opposite relation to the pilot developed pedal force.

  • Patent number: 4573649
    Abstract: In an aircraft having an alternate gear extension system as a backup for use by the pilot in the event of failure of the main gear extension system, a ground-crew operated subsystem is integrated with the pilot's alternate gear extension equipment for enabling the ground-crew to open and close the gear door by controls accessible on the underside of the aircraft fuselage. The integration of these two functions involves dual use of certain of the electrical and hydraulic components so that frequent and scheduled operation of the door opening function by ground-crew personnel automatically exercises the alternate gear extension mode to ensure its operability as a safety backup to the main gear extension system.
